"To find out about a waterproofing contractor it's best to surf the internet. This way you can get an idea about what work that contractor has done for other clients and rate their customer satisfaction. You can ask for references from other previous clients. It is always better to review the work the contractor has done in the past, before entrusting him with your work. If he can provide you with letters of recommendation, there is nothing like it."

What is the relationship between a subcontractor and main contractor in relation to payments and other matters?

The customer pays the contractor, and the contractor pays the sub-contractor. The sub-contractor does the work but the contractor remains responsible for ensuring that the work is done prompptly and correctly. The contractor ensures that all legal requirements for the work are met, and that the sub-contractor hasan appropriate amount of liability insurance, in the event that something goes wrong and horrible law suits result.

How do waterproofing contractors work?

Waterproofing contractors are professionals who specialize in providing services to protect buildings and structures from water infiltration, moisture, and potential water-related damages. They play a crucial role in ensuring the longevity and integrity of various construction projects. Here's how waterproofing contractors typically work: 1. Initial Assessment: The waterproofing contractor begins by conducting a thorough inspection of the building or structure to assess its current waterproofing condition. They look for signs of water leaks, dampness, cracks, and other areas of vulnerability. 2. Providing Recommendations: Based on the assessment, the contractor provides recommendations for the most suitable waterproofing solutions tailored to the specific needs of the project. They consider factors such as the building's construction, location, local climate, and budget constraints. 3. Waterproofing Solutions: Waterproofing contractors offer various waterproofing solutions, including: Exterior Waterproofing: This involves applying waterproof membranes, coatings, or sealants on the exterior surface of the building to prevent water intrusion. Exterior waterproofing may also include the installation of drainage systems like French drains. Interior Waterproofing: For buildings where exterior waterproofing is not feasible, interior waterproofing methods are employed. This can include applying waterproof coatings or sealants on the interior walls and installing interior drainage systems or sump pumps. Crack Injection: If there are visible cracks in the foundation or walls, contractors use crack injection methods to fill and seal them, preventing water seepage. Basement Waterproofing: Contractors specialize in waterproofing basements to protect against water intrusion and dampness in below-ground spaces. 4. Project Execution: Once the waterproofing plan is agreed upon, the contractor proceeds with the implementation. They follow industry best practices and use high-quality materials to ensure effective and long-lasting waterproofing solutions. 5. Quality Assurance: Waterproofing contractors perform quality assurance checks during and after the waterproofing process to verify that the work meets the required standards and specifications. 6. Maintenance and Repairs: In addition to initial waterproofing services, contractors may offer maintenance and repair services to ensure the continued effectiveness of the waterproofing system over time. 7. Customer Education: Good waterproofing contractors educate their clients about proper maintenance practices and precautions to take to prevent future water-related issues. 8. Compliance and Warranty: Reputable waterproofing contractors ensure that their work complies with local building codes and regulations. They often provide warranties to guarantee the quality of their services and products. Working with a professional waterproofing contractor can help protect your property from water-related damages, enhance its longevity, and provide peace of mind knowing that your building is safeguarded against water intrusion.

How To Choose A Good HVAC Contractor?

When choosing an HVAC contractor, there are several things to keep in mind. Good contractors will not only have all the proper licensure, but they should guarantee their work and offer free estimates upfront. This demonstrates that the company stands behind the quality of its work and is trustworthy. When getting an estimate, make sure you are told how long it will take to finish the work, no just how much it will cost. A good HVAC contractor will be knowledgeable and will provide answers to your questions, or point you in the right direction to get the necessary resources.

What is a contractor service agreement?

A contractor service agreement is an agreement between a contractor and a person or group that this contractor wishes to do work for. It states who the contractor and person or group is, the specifics of the job and timeline for the job, how much the contractor will be paid and what method of payment will be used to pay the contractor.
